What are Letting Agents?

Letting agents are intermediaries who facilitate property rentals on behalf of landlords. They act as a go-between, connecting landlords with tenants and helping tenants find suitable rental properties. Letting agents provide a range of services, including marketing rental properties, finding and vetting tenants, preparing tenancy agreements, collecting rent and managing maintenance and repairs.


Types of Letting Agents

There are different types of letting agents, including high street agents, online agents, and hybrid agents. High street agents have physical offices and typically charge higher fees, while online agents operate entirely online and offer lower fees. Hybrid agents combine the best of both worlds, offering the convenience of online services with the personal touch of a traditional agent.

Choosing a Letting Agent

Choosing the right letting agent is crucial for both landlords and tenants. Here are some factors to consider when selecting a letting agent:

Experience and Reputation: Choose an agent with several years of experience in the industry and a good reputation. Look for online reviews and ask for references from previous clients.

Fees: Consider the fees charged by the agent. High fees do not always guarantee high-quality service, so do your research and compare fees from different agents.

Services: Consider the services offered by the agent. Some agents only offer basic services, while others provide a full management service.

Location: Consider the location of the agent's office. A local agent may have a better understanding of the local rental market and can provide more relevant advice.

Communication: Choose an agent who communicates well and keeps you informed throughout the rental process.
